This calculation assumes the absolute worst case
condition of a full-load to no load step transient occurring
when the inductor current is at its highest. The
capacitance required for smaller transient steps my be
calculated by substituting the desired current for the I
OUT
term.
For our DDR2 VDDQ example:
C
OUT(MIN) = 760µF.
We will select 660µF, using two 330µF, 25m
capacitors in parallel.
Next we calculate the RMS input ripple current, which is
largest at the minimum battery voltage:

For our DDR2 VDDQ example:
I
IN(RMS) = 4.27ARMS
Input capacitors should be selected with sufficient ripple
current rating for this RMS current, for example a 10µF,
1210 size, 25V ceramic capacitor can handle a little more
than 2A
RMS. Refer to manufacturer’s data sheets.
Finally, we calculate the current limit resistor value. As
described in the current limit section, the current limit
looks at the “valley current”, which is the average output
current minus half the ripple current. We use the
maximum room temperature specification for MOSFET
R
DS(ON) at VGS = 4.5V for purposes of this calculation:

The ripple at low battery voltage is used because we want
to make sure that current limit does not occur under
normal operating conditions.
